The money someone will make with ads will depend on the number of vistors more than anything. A higher CTR will increase the amount of money per visitor, but CTR only vary from about 1% to 5% and usually hang around 2.5% - on a content driven site (not forums). Even a great CTR won't make money if you're only getting a few visitors.

Yes many people earn a living from it. The more traffic you get the more you are likely to earn. Some sites can earn $1,000+ per day from this if you have over 1,000,000 pageviews a day. Although saying this, over 1,000,000 pageviews a day is not easy to get at all, so earning these volumns of money is not easy.
